Moran Ditches Democrats, Runs Independent in VA Senate Race

Mark Moran, a former investment banker, has left the Democratic party to run for U.S. Senate in Virginia as an independent. Hes challenging incumbent Senator Mark Warner and other candidates from both parties. Moran criticizes both parties for prioritizing corporate interests and has proposed a Common Wealth Plan with ideas like Prosperity Mortgages and a consumption tax. Hes campaigning in a transparent way, using his Corvette to display individual donor logos. This independent bid could impact the race as primaries approach.
